In-depth Technical Introduction

01. Non-Parallel Roller Arrangement with Edge-Roller Adjustment

Revolutionary asymmetric design differs from traditional parallel-roller systems. Lower rollers positioned at variable angles; edge rollers independently adjustable via dedicated hydraulic cylinders. Creates flexible geometric adaptation for diverse plate curvatures and residual stress patterns.

  • Inlet Pressure: 50-130mm adjustable (model dependent)
  • Outlet Pressure: -5 to -25mm adjustable
  • Edge Roller Offset: ±50mm independent positioning
  • Precision: ±0.5mm position repeatability

Process Benefit: Resolves traditional equipment's plate-feeding difficulties | Achieves fuller plate deformation, reducing residual stress concentration | Minimizes "blind zones" (areas insufficiently straightened by standard equipment)

Non-parallel roller arrangement with edge-roller adjustment structure diagram
02. Linear Decreasing Pressure-Reduction Technology

Inlet pressure set high (aggressive bending); outlet pressure progressively reduced as plate exits. Mimics scientific plate-leveling physics—material work-hardens less, stress relief improves, final straightness achieved with minimal overshoot.

  • Inlet Pressure: 50-130mm reduction (high pressure zone)
  • Mid-Section: Gradual linear reduction
  • Outlet Pressure: 5-25mm (low pressure zone for stress relief)
  • Energy Efficiency: Reduces overall bending force by 30% vs. traditional equipment

Material-Specific Optimization: Carbon Steel (Q345-Q420): Standard pressure curve | High-Strength Steel (1100MPa): Enhanced pressure profile | Specialty Alloys (duplex, stainless): Custom curve per material

Linear decreasing pressure-reduction technology
03. Variable Roller Number Adjustment System

Proprietary technology allows dynamic reduction/addition of working rollers based on real-time plate analysis. Scanning module measures plate thickness/width before entry; PLC calculates optimal roller configuration.

  • Thin Plates (3-8mm): All rollers engaged for maximum precision
  • Medium Plates (8-20mm): Selective roller activation for balanced accuracy/efficiency
  • Thick Plates (40-120mm): Minimum rollers deployed to increase support span (reduces deflection)
  • Economic Impact: Single machine replaces 2-3 dedicated thin/thick plate equipment

Precision Metrics: Thin plate mode: ±0.5mm precision achievable | Thick plate mode: 3× longer bearing/roller life due to reduced operational cycles

Variable roller number adjustment system

Main Component Introduction

Closed-Frame Welded Structure

High-strength structural steel (Q355), fully stress-relieved via furnace annealing. Integrated box-section construction. Deflection <1.0mm under full 34000 kN bending load. Service life 20+ years.

Working Roller System

42CrMo forged steel, surface hardness HRC 50-55 quenched & tempered. Diameter 280-400mm. Precision ground & polished Ra <1.0μm. Multi-motor independent drive with planetary reducers, flow divider maintains ±3% load balance.

Hydraulic Pressure Mechanism

Dual-motor synchronized drive via worm-gear reducers. Box-section steel cross-beam stress-relieved post-weld. Stroke capacity +240mm to -40mm reduction range. Precision ±2mm position repeatability.

Support Roller Matrix

Triple-row backup roller system with chess-board layout. 42CrMo single-side quenched depth 3.5-4.5mm. Each support roller independently adjustable via wedge mechanism. Compensates beam deflection under load.

Frequently Asked Questions - Heavy-Duty Plate Leveling

What is the difference between EZW43B and EZW43T model series?

EZW43B (standard series) uses stress-relieved welded frame; optimal for medium-duty applications (40-60mm). EZW43T (precision series) features closed-box pre-stressed frame with higher rigidity; designed for heavy-duty applications (60-120mm) and precision-critical work. EZW43T achieves ±0.8mm/m² vs. EZW43B's ±1.0mm/m².

How does automatic gap-adjustment system save setup time?

Before plate entry, laser/sensor scans thickness/width/material grade. PLC calculates optimal inlet/outlet pressure automatically. Motor-driven adjustment completes setup in <2 minutes (vs. manual 45-minute mechanical screw adjustment). Eliminates human error and trial-and-error tuning.

Can the machine handle both thin and thick plates?

Yes. Variable roller-number technology adjusts active roller count per plate thickness. Thin plates (3-8mm) activate all 13 rollers for precision; thick plates (40-120mm) reduce to 9 rollers, increasing support span and load capacity. Single machine replaces 2-3 dedicated thin/thick equipment.

What is the difference between parallel and non-parallel roller arrangement?

Parallel-roller machines apply uniform pressure across plate width (useful for flat sheets). Non-parallel arrangement enables independent edge-roller adjustment, accommodating curved/warped material. Asymmetric pressure distribution resolves edge-waving and center-deflection problems traditional equipment cannot address.

Does the machine accommodate different plate materials?

Yes. Database pre-programs 50+ material grades (carbon steel, stainless, duplex, specialty alloys). PLC automatically selects pressure curve based on yield-strength input. Custom curves can be created/stored for unique materials. Enables rapid material switchover without manual parameter recalculation.
